Double-threshold effect of technological innovation on environmental-responsibility fulfillment: Evidence from high-polluting SMEs in China

ORCID Icon, &
Pages 1871-1895 | Published online: 24 Feb 2021
 

ABSTRACT

This paper investigates the double-threshold effect of technological innovation on the environmental responsibilities of Chinese small- and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) in high-polluting industries. A data set of 381 high-polluting Chinese SMEs from 2012 to 2018 was analyzed using panel-threshold effect models. The results show that technological innovation has a double-threshold effect on the environmental-responsibility fulfillment of high-polluting Chinese SMEs. The impact of technological innovation on environmental responsibility is significantly positive only when R&D investment intensity is within the interval between the first and the second thresholds. This study highlights the importance of technological innovation for high-polluting SMEs. It also provides suggestions for both policymakers and SME managers.
